Department Overview
The school buildings in Berkeley (historic and recent) are considered architectural showpieces. Several have won architectural design awards over the years. Most importantly, these school buildings have served generations of Berkeley children and provided a gathering place for many community members.
Two general obligation bonds – Measure A (1992) and Measure AA (2000) – provided the Berkeley Unified School District with a unique opportunity to carefully review its facilities needs and plan for the future. Staff presented to the Board nine separate comprehensive plans over the years that defined the major elements of the district’s massive construction efforts.
The Facilities Department oversees the facilities construction bond and all capital improvement projects. Providing oversight of bond expenditures is the School Construction Oversight Committee. The Committee members are appointed by the Board of Education.
